Moss Way Surgery is a healthcare practice positioned in Liverpool, Liverpool City, UK. The practice specialises in Maternity and midwifery services, Family planning, Treatment of disease, disorder or injury, Diagnostic and screening procedures, Services for everyone.

Opening times
Monday
8am to 8pm
Tuesday
8am to 6:30pm
Wednesday
8am to 6:30pm
Thursday
8am to 6:30pm
Friday
8am to 6:30pm
Saturday
Closed
Sunday
Closed
Address & Directions
51-53 Moss Way, Liverpool, L11 0BL
